She is passionate about the power of writing, of narratives, of having a voice, as … WebPages 1-84 Summary. “I am Ana. I was the wife of Jesus ben Joseph of Nazareth. I called him Beloved and he, laughing, called me Little Thunder” (3). So Ana begins her story. Her story begins when she is 14. She lives in the bustling city of Sepphoris. Her father is a high-ranking scribe in the court of Herod Antipas, the Roman governor of ... What rules and customs surprised … WebApr 21, 2024 · THE BOOK OF LONGINGS by Sue Monk Kidd ‧ RELEASE DATE: April 21, 2024 In Kidd’s ( The Invention of Wings, 2014, etc.) feminist take on the New Testament, Jesus has a wife whose fondest longing is to write. Ana is the daughter of Matthias, head scribe to Herod Antipas, tetrarch of Galilee.
